Community leader demands action on homelessness and safety issues
During a recent government meeting, community concerns were voiced regarding the effectiveness of local programs aimed at addressing homelessness and public safety. Speaker John Acosta criticized the administration for its perceived inaction, stating that the community's needs are not being adequately addressed despite ongoing discussions.

Acosta specifically called out the \"uncharted program,\" managed by a female leader, claiming it is failing to deliver results. He suggested that if the program were led by a male, there would have been more accountability, hinting at gender bias in the treatment of leadership roles within the program. This comment reflects broader concerns about gender discrimination, as Acosta referenced a lawsuit against the administration for such issues.

The speaker also highlighted a troubling incident involving a senior citizen who was physically attacked in the marina area, underscoring the urgent need for improved safety measures. Acosta expressed frustration over the slow response times from local offices, noting that a week passed before he received assistance after reaching out for help.

The meeting underscored a growing discontent among community members regarding the effectiveness of local governance and the need for more proactive measures to ensure public safety and support for vulnerable populations.
